Description

American Traveler is seeking an experienced RN for a Telemetry unit position requiring 2 years of experience and WV or compact RN licensure.

Details

  • Work in an acute care PCU/Telemetry unit within a hospital setting
  • Unit consists of two floors with a total of 42 beds, ranging from all private rooms to a mix of private and semi-private rooms
  • Patient population includes elevated troponin, active chest pain, pre/post cardiac catheterization, post-STEMI, NSTEMI, peritoneal dialysis, pacers, and occasional post-surgical or oncology overflow patients
  • Nurse-to-patient ratio is 1:5 for both day and night shifts
  • Uses Phillips Cardiac Monitors with a central monitoring station, supported by monitor techs
  • Utilizes EPIC EMR system
  • Administers drips including Cardizem, Amiodarone, Labetolol, Dopamine, Dobutamine, Heparin, and Integrilin per protocol, as well as Nitro and set-rate drips
  • Supports patients on Bipap, Cpap, and High Flow ventilation managed by Respiratory Therapy
  • Day shift schedule with 3x12-hour shifts per week, 7:00am-7:30pm
  • Open to 48-hour/week contract requests
  • Every-other-weekend requirement (Saturday/Sunday for days)
  • Rotating holiday coverage based on unit needs
  • Floating is rare, but if required would be to overflow Tele or Ortho/MedSurg units
  • Hospitalist, Respiratory Therapy, and Pharmacy are in-house 24/7
  • No dedicated IV team on the unit

Requirements

  • Active WV or Compact RN license required
  • Current BLS and ACLS certifications (AHA) required
  • Minimum 2 years of RN experience required
  • EPIC EMR experience preferred
  • Telemetry strip reading and documentation skills required, including reviewing and charting rhythms every 4 hours
  • Must provide an unexpired copy of driver's license for consideration

Additional Information

  • Provide direct patient care in a Telemetry acuity unit, including monitoring cardiac drips and reviewing telemetry strips every 4 hours
  • Opportunities for precepting available on this unit
  • Floor-specific orientation is 1-2 shifts depending on experience level
  • Scrub color requirement is navy blue with a navy or white jacket and navy or white undershirt
  • Hair must be a natural color with no pink, purple, or blue; tattoos deemed distasteful must be covered
  • COVID vaccination is required, with medical or religious exemption forms available upon request
  • First-time travelers are welcome to apply
  • Candidates must reside outside a 50-mile radius from the facility to be eligible for consideration
  • Previous permanent employees must have been separated for at least 2 years before reapplying
  • Previous travelers who completed a full year at this facility must take a 2-year break before returning
  • Travelers are not permitted to work within the WVU system for longer than 1 year cumulatively without taking a 2-year break
  • EKG competency testing is required for this unit
